The Untold Stories of Everyday Life
History isn't solely composed of grand narratives and sweeping events. It's also woven from the everyday experiences of ordinary people. Understanding their lives—their struggles, their triumphs, their hopes, and their fears—provides a crucial perspective on the past. We can explore these ordinary lives through a variety of sources: personal letters and diaries, oral histories, and the artifacts left behind in their homes. For example, studying the contents of a medieval household can offer remarkable insight into daily routines, social hierarchies, and economic conditions. Similarly, analyzing personal correspondence from the Victorian era can provide an intimate glimpse into social norms and individual experiences. These everyday details offer a more complete picture of history, enriching our understanding beyond the traditional focus on political leaders and major battles.

Technological Advancements and their Impact
The evolution of technology has dramatically reshaped human societies throughout history. From the invention of the wheel to the development of the internet, technological advancements have spurred social, economic, and political change. Studying these innovations and their consequences provides a unique insight into how societies adapt and evolve. The printing press, for example, revolutionized the dissemination of information and contributed to the rise of literacy and the Reformation. Similarly, the Industrial Revolution dramatically transformed social structures, leading to both significant progress and significant challenges. Understanding these technological shifts and their social impact is crucial for comprehending the complexities of our past and present.
